Comfort from the Comforter

jesus-sends-the-holy-spirit-sfxpj-rcia201314-22-638John 14:16 And I will pray the Father, and he shall give you another Comforter, that he may abide with you for ever;

Comfort is a luxury afforded to everyone, but not many find it.  God did not intend for anyone to be left comfortless or abandoned.  Prior to Jesus’ departure, He promised His disciples that Father God would send them the Parakletos, the Comforter, to replace Him.  The conditions for receiving comfort from the Comforter are that you are in a personal relationship with Jesus Christ and that you love and obey Him. The Comforter is Holy Spirit, who will lead you into all truth, teach you all things that He has heard from the Father and bring those things to your remembrance.  In an hour of deep despair, we need to be reminded that comfort is ours to have.  Simply because of our personal relationship with Jesus Christ, we have the Comforter, Holy Spirit, living on the inside of us and we are never alone.  God’s favor and good-will give comfort in abundance to His own.

Scripture References:  John14:15-18; Isaiah 41:10; Isaiah 43:1-2
